Amazing color with great staying power! Aug 21, 2011
By Reviews on Amazon As I have stated with another review for Shellac I think this is worth pointing out to potential buyers that this is a UV polish - it requires curing via a UV light and is used with Shellac UV base and top coats!
Having purchased a bunch of pinks and reds, I decided on something a bit different and this certainly fit the bill! Its a beautiful color, really unique and perfect as we go into Fall!
The color may best be described as a deep purple! It is a deep inky color. I cured the base coat for about 2 minutes, as I find this works better than the time suggested on the bottle which is in seconds, then applied 2 coats curing each for 2 minutes! It needs the 2 coats as the color is a little faint and washed out with just one application! Then followed with a generous coat of the Shellac top coat!
The result: pretty and shiny nails, I have been wearing this color for 10 days and still no peeling or chipping! It looks as shiny as the first day I applied it and the color is still vibrant! It is really a cool modern color and will look great for Fall / Winter and a great party idea for Halloween! It is pretty dark so worth noting!
To remove I find the easiest thing is to get a small bowl, fill with some acetone and soak for about 6-10 minutes, it simply melts off with no problem!

A tip for ladies who do their own nails to remove polish; cut up 10 strips of tin foil and an acetone soaked cotton ball and wrap each nail for 2 minutes. They polish just flakes off. I have the CND removal strips but I can't apply them myself because you have to wrap the nail and seal the strip. This is hard when your nails are wrapped! This is a great buy and a great product.
